Output 563deb4fc3f62b80dc20f7ef2d554eb93f8d0abc89f144399c8607ec9f149031:0

value
12000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 427ca45570c1893ef5b1b0da13f294fa9e02033a OP_EQUAL
address
37kZqUesuESHmC7osnsFuUbzuE7vKCctkw
transaction
563deb4fc3f62b80dc20f7ef2d554eb93f8d0abc89f144399c8607ec9f149031
confirmations
178208
spent
true